Last week I reported on word that Will Smith is passing on more than good genes to his kids. In grooming his spawn for their seemingly inherent megastardom, he’s accompanying his son’s blockbuster reboot of The Karate Kid with an Annie remake starring his 10-year-old daughter, pint-sized pop star Willow Smith.

Well, now Overbrook Entertainment has confirmed that Will Smith and Jada Pinkett Smith will be developing an Annie reboot along with rap star Jay-Z. Apparently their collaboration started over a dinner that spawned a beauty products line, and then led to the Broadway mounting of the Tony Award-winning Fela! Obviously a film collaboration was the inevitable next step.

The press release (which you can read in full at Coming Soon) is full of back-patting and talk of a shared “vision,” as well as some disturbing talk that makes the young Willow sound like a product rather than an actress or a child, but little to no details of what this re-imagining will entail. However, with this assembly of talent I’m assuming the feisty lil’ orphan will have a definite hip-hop flare.
